C ++ में एब्स () फ़ंक्शन पूर्णांक संख्या का निरपेक्ष मान लौटाता है।
यह फ़ंक्शन हेडर फ़ाइल में परिभाषित किया गया है।
(गणित) | x | = abs (x) (C ++ प्रोग्रामिंग)
एब्स () फ़ंक्शन को फ़्लोटिंग-पॉइंट प्रकारों के लिए हेडर में भी भरा जाता है, कॉम्प्लेक्स नंबरों के लिए हेडर में और वैलेरेज़ के लिए हेडर में।
abs () प्रोटोटाइप (C ++ 11 मानक के अनुसार)
int abs (इंट x); लंबे एब्स (लंबे एक्स); लंबे लंबे एब्स (लंबे लंबे एक्स);
एब्स () फ़ंक्शन एकल तर्क लेता है और प्रकार का मान लौटाता है int
, long int
या long long int
।
abs () पैरामीटर
x: एक अभिन्न मूल्य जिसका निरपेक्ष मान लौटाया जाता है।
abs () वापसी मान
Abs () फ़ंक्शन x का पूर्ण मान लौटाता है अर्थात x |
उदाहरण: C ++ में एब्स कैसे काम करता है?
#include #include using namespace std; int main() ( int x = -5; long y = -2371041; int a = abs(x); long b = abs(y); cout << "abs(" << x << ") = |" << x << "| = " << a << endl; cout << "abs(" << y << ") = |" << y << "| = " << b << endl; )
जब आप प्रोग्राम चलाते हैं, तो आउटपुट होगा:
abs (-5) = | -5 | = 5 एब्स (-2371041) = | -2371041 | = 2371041